Supports a number of physiological functions, including cardiovascular health and muscle function‡

Potassium and magnesium are both essential for healthy nerve impulse function, muscle contraction, cardiovascular function, acid/alkaline balance, and carbohydrate and nutrient metabolism. Magnesium also plays an important role in facilitating potassium utilization, helping to provide optimal support.

    Directions: 1 capsule, 1-2 times daily, with meals.

    Ingredients: Each vegetarian capsule contains: potassium (as potassium citrate) 140 mg, magnesium (as magnesium citrate) 70 mg.
    Other Ingredients: Vegetarian capsule (cellulose, water), ascorbyl palmitate.

    Not to be taken if you have hyperkalemia or abnormal kidney function, or take ACE inhibitors or potassium sparing diuretics.

  • Health Benefits of Potassium Magnesium (Citrate)

    1. Supports Heart Health: Potassium and magnesium are essential minerals for maintaining a healthy heart. Potassium helps regulate blood pressure, while magnesium supports normal heart rhythm.
    2. Improves Muscle Function: Both potassium and magnesium play a crucial role in muscle function. Potassium helps with muscle contractions, while magnesium is important for muscle relaxation.
    3. Enhances Bone Health: Magnesium is vital for bone health as it helps with the absorption of calcium and plays a role in bone formation. Potassium also supports bone density and strength.
    4. Regulates Blood Sugar Levels: Potassium and magnesium are involved in glucose metabolism and insulin sensitivity, which can help regulate blood sugar levels and reduce the risk of diabetes.
    5. Supports Nervous System Function: Both minerals are important for nerve function and can help reduce the risk of neurological disorders.
    6. Improves Energy Levels: Potassium and magnesium are involved in energy production at the cellular level, which can help reduce fatigue and improve overall energy levels.
    7. May Reduce the Risk of Stroke: Adequate intake of potassium and magnesium has been associated with a lower risk of stroke and other cardiovascular diseases.

    Alternative to Potassium Magnesium (Citrate)

    While Potassium Magnesium (Citrate) is a popular supplement for maintaining healthy levels of potassium and magnesium in the body, there are other alternatives available that can provide similar benefits. One such alternative is Potassium Magnesium Aspartate.

    Potassium Magnesium Aspartate

    Potassium Magnesium Aspartate is a combination supplement that provides both potassium and magnesium in the form of aspartate salts. Aspartate is an amino acid that is believed to enhance the absorption of minerals in the body.
